Tailwind CSS 如何实现图片无限旋转?

Tailwind CSS 是一种流行的 CSS 框架,它提供了丰富的 CSS 类,可以轻松地创建漂亮的 UI。在本文中,我们将讨论如何使用 Tailwind CSS 实现图片的无限旋转。

什么是无限旋转?

无限旋转是指一个元素不断地旋转,直到用户停止它。这种效果可以在许多地方看到,例如加载时的动画、页面背景等。

实现无限旋转

要实现无限旋转,我们可以使用 CSS 动画。我们可以定义一个动画,然后将其应用于我们要旋转的元素。

首先,我们需要创建一个包含旋转图片的 HTML 元素。在本例中,我们将使用一个 <img> 元素。

---- ------------------------------- -----------

接下来,我们需要创建一个 CSS 类来定义动画。我们可以使用 Tailwind CSS 的 @keyframes 指令来创建动画。

---------- ------ -
  -- -
    ---------- -------------
  -
  ---- -
    ---------- ---------------
  -
-

在上面的代码中,我们定义了一个名为 rotate 的动画。该动画从 0% 开始,将图片旋转 0 度,然后在 100% 处将其旋转 360 度。这将导致图片一直旋转下去,直到停止。

最后,我们将动画应用于我们的图片元素。我们可以使用 Tailwind CSS 的 animate 类来应用动画。

---- ------------------------------- ---------- -----------------------

现在,我们已经成功地实现了图片的无限旋转效果。

完整代码示例

下面是一个完整的代码示例,演示了如何使用 Tailwind CSS 实现图片的无限旋转。

--------- -----
----- ----------
------
  ----- ----------------
  --------------- --- --------------
  ----- ---------------- -----------------------------------------------------------------------------
  -------
    ---------- ------ -
      -- -
        ---------- -------------
      -
      ---- -
        ---------- ---------------
      -
    -
  --------
-------
------
  ---- ------------------------------- ---------- -----------------------
-------
-------

总结

在本文中,我们讨论了如何使用 Tailwind CSS 实现图片的无限旋转效果。我们使用 CSS 动画来定义旋转动画,并将其应用于我们的图片元素。这是一个简单而有趣的技术,可以为您的 UI 增添一些生动性。

来源:JavaScript中文网 ,转载请注明来源 本文地址:https://www.javascriptcn.com/post/65f8dc66d10417a22248f4d5